SamES 1056 Posted September 8, 2019 Posted September 8, 2019 embyserver.txthardware_detection-63703453113.txthardware_detection-63703453975.txt Then I will post 3 logs, which were created in the period that the error happened. Beauty. Thank you! Hi, unfortunately I can't see any playback information in the log before it crashed. Here are two things you can try Please update the Nvdia drivers to the latest version., I did notice this error message in the log. The minimum required Nvidia driver for nvenc is 390.77 or newer If that doesn't work, set 'Enable hardware transcoding' in the server settings to No, then restart the server and try playback again Please let me know how that goes. 1
